What are Accident at Work Claims?Accident at work claims are legal cases that arise when an employee is injured or falls ill due to an accident or exposure to hazardous substances at work. These claims are designed to compensate the injured party for their pain and suffering, medical expenses, lost wages, and any other financial losses resulting from the accident. In some cases, the employer may also be held liable for their negligence or breach of duty of care towards their employees.
